Elderwood at Liverpool earns five-star Medicare rating

Posted on August 30, 2020

 

LIVERPOOL, NY – Elderwood at Liverpool, a senior care community featuring long-term care and subacute rehab at 4800 Bear Road, Liverpool, has earned a Five-Star rating from Medicare.gov. The rating is based on statistics compiled by the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services, the facility’s internal reports and care plans, and results of New York State health inspections, with a focus on quality care.

 “I’ve always known we have an amazing staff, but I’m proud to have them recognized by Medicare.gov for providing exemplary services,” said Administrator Kristin Russell. “Over the decades that Elderwood has been a part of the Liverpool community, we’ve built a strong reputation for quality long-term care and subacute rehabilitation services.”

Completely remodeled in 2018, Elderwood at Liverpool offers a bright and inviting environment for those requiring round-the-clock care, as well as individuals receiving short-term physical, occupational and speech therapy. Long-term residents with dementia benefit from Elderwood’s Seasons Memory Care program, a personalized, structured program designed to maintain function and improve quality of life.
